What is BBC Maestro?

BBC Maestro is a video-based online learning platform that offers courses in writing, music, food and drink, art, business, and more.

With a mission to bring you teaching from the very best, BBC Maestro’s instructors are huge household names with years of experience in their respective fields. Their video courses offer fantastic opportunities to get up close and personal with top talent. 

Who are the instructors?

BBC Maestro offers courses from the very best. We’re talking British Poet Laureate Carol Anne Duffy teaching Poetry, wellness guru and podcast host DR. Rangan Chatterjee teaching A Blueprint for Healthy Living and superstar producer Mark Ronson teaching Music production.

BBC Maestro brings you face-to-face with huge names who have repeatedly proven their talent and expertise.

How does BBC Maestro work?

You can access all BBC courses for a fixed annual fee or purchase individual courses without a subscription.

This is a great option if you want to test out the teaching style before committing to a yearly membership. 

All of BBC Maestro’s courses are delivered as video lessons, which are structured into short, easily digestible lessons.

Assignments are scattered throughout the lessons and are the responsibility of the learner to complete. Your work won’t be seen or graded by anyone. So it’s more about getting the most out of the course with active learning than passing any tests. 

If you buy a single course, all the content is yours for life. You can watch the content as many times as you like and download resources, which are yours to keep. A subscription allows you to access all courses for a year and download all additional resources. 

Currently, BBC Maestro covers:

  • Writing
  • Music
  • Food & Drink
  • Home & Lifestyle
  • Film, TV, & The Stage
  • Business
  • Art and Design

These thoughtfully produced, high-quality lessons are by some of the top names in the arts, culture, and culinary world. 

How much does BBC Maestro cost?

As mentioned, BBC Maestro offers a few different purchase options.

Annual Subscription 

An annual subscription costs $120, which is $10 a month. You pay in one yearly installment. Then, you have access to every single course and all the downloadable resources for the whole year. That’s over 100 hours of video content!

Individual Course

Individual courses are typically $89, and you’ll have lifetime access to them and their downloadable resources. 

This is an incredible deal for access to some of the best-known figures in their respective fields. In-person courses without celebrity tutors can be far more expensive. Many of these courses in skills such as writing, art, and design really benefit from expert insights.

Considering the price difference between purchasing an individual course and an annual subscription, I’d say the annual subscription is the best value for money. 

BBC Maestro free trial

BBC Maestro doesn’t offer a free trial, but it does have a 30-day money-back guarantee on its annual subscription. So, there’s a low risk of losing out if you’re not happy with the platform.

Additionally, you can sample a lesson from any course for free by entering your email address in the ‘get a free lesson’ box on each course page.

This is a great way to get a feel for the content and teaching style before committing to an individual course or an annual subscription. 

What a lesson is like

Typically, lessons are focused on the course leader speaking directly into the camera, or sometimes in conversation with other experts.

With high production value and great video quality, these lessons are accompanied by a downloadable PDF resource that summarizes key points, assignments, and signposts to further information and resources.

Writing

Writing Love Stories with Jojo Moyes As a New York Times #1 Bestselling author, Jojo Moyes knows a bit about what makes excellent writing. Her 17 books have won plenty of awards. And her bestseller Me Before You has been adapted into a film of the same name. In this course, Moyes reveals every stage of her writing process. From landing on the right idea, finding your authentic voice, shaping believable characters and navigating plots, through to more practical tips on editing your works and finding agents and publishers. An excellent course to get to grips with the novel writing process, with an added focus on love stories and romance. 

Writing Poetry with Carol Ann Duffy Award-winning former UK Poet Laureate Carol Ann Duffy is a huge name in the poetry world. This course is an introduction to writing poetry informed by your life experiences. So it’s an excellent choice for total beginners, or experienced poets who want to explore new directions and ways of writing. Focusing on finding your own voice, this course covers telling your story, writing poems for special occasions, finding inspiration, connecting to your senses, exploring different poetic forms, and engaging with poetry in anthologies. You will also delve into building a collection and developing a writing practice. 

Music

Songwriting with Gary Barlow With songwriting credits for Take That, Lily Allen, Shirley Bassey, and more, Gary Barlow is one of Britain’s best-known songwriters. In this course, Gary offers fascinating insights into his creative process by crafting a song from scratch. Covering the basics of song construction from chords, keys, and collaboration, Gary also shares tips and tricks about creativity, reaching audiences, and spotting opportunities. These lessons have much to offer for beginners, experienced songwriters and producers alike. Gary’s personal life lessons and years in the industry make this a unique and insightful learning experience.

Music Production with Mark Ronson Superstar producer Mark Ronson takes us into his New York studio to reveal his process for creating hit records. Demonstrating his production techniques and breaking down the secrets of his biggest songs, you’ll witness Mark with artist Jon Bellion create a song, using editing software to add life and dimension. Mark also gives invaluable tips and tricks for the best equipment to make your song shine.
